Kim: 360 "not anywhere near" day-and-date full-game digi releases

shanekim

Shane Kim's said that Xbox Live won't be offering full games via Xbox Live simultaneously to their retail release any time soon.

"When it comes to us saying we want Games on Demand to enable day-and-date release of new titles, then there's certainly a lot of work we would need to go through," the exec told Fast Company.

"We're not anywhere close to that world today. We have great relationships with the retail channel -- they're important partners. We sell a lot of hardware and software through retail channels.

"We have to be smart about how we approach this business."

Full games are about to be offered for download through Live as part of 360's summer dashboard update.

The roster seen so far consists of historic games, such as Mass Effect.
